Is it possible to add trim- vinyl or some other material - to the frame of a vinyl sliding glass door to make the frame appear thicker? I realize the added trim would have to be pretty thin so the doors could slide over it. I imagine the trim could be adhered using silicone, then caulked and painted. Does anyone have an idea if this can be done or if it'll work? I'm trying to make our sliders look "like" french doors, i.e., appear to have thicker frames.
